Commit Graph

7795 Commits

Author SHA1 Message Date
Jimmy Chen
fbb3f48d47 Merge "p2p: mirgrate p2p into tethering modes"
am: baf9025bbf

Change-Id: Ib8f43d77a5f57965fa217e6e92eb9773e7914b54
2019-10-17 23:06:04 -07:00
Jimmy Chen
baf9025bbf Merge "p2p: mirgrate p2p into tethering modes" 2019-10-18 05:42:31 +00:00
Aaron Huang
b528016147 Merge "Expose MacAddress methods to public API" am: db4e0d3bcf am: 1d06e0b1fb am: e0cd0f25ac
am: 5ba0a7e727

Change-Id: Ie117595096175ddb0affaa36d5f287a533e99eb5
2019-10-17 21:20:51 -07:00
Aaron Huang
5ba0a7e727 Merge "Expose MacAddress methods to public API" am: db4e0d3bcf am: 1d06e0b1fb
am: e0cd0f25ac

Change-Id: I98471c410f483ad9d1ec1602c27bf4a21df305de
2019-10-17 21:14:08 -07:00
Aaron Huang
e0cd0f25ac Merge "Expose MacAddress methods to public API" am: db4e0d3bcf
am: 1d06e0b1fb

Change-Id: I1baaf191006cf6fb9fb1e718a755bb829f1cc899
2019-10-17 21:07:13 -07:00
Aaron Huang
1d06e0b1fb Merge "Expose MacAddress methods to public API"
am: db4e0d3bcf

Change-Id: I98c2104fe5307e916bd2026eb943bfe4a9913d07
2019-10-17 20:55:36 -07:00
Aaron Huang
db4e0d3bcf Merge "Expose MacAddress methods to public API" 2019-10-18 03:45:40 +00:00
Martin Stjernholm
6d932e39fd Remove unnecessary dependencies on ART internal libraries.
Bug: 133140750
Test: atest FrameworksNetTests
Change-Id: Id6817a2ae09eb6ecfc4c5c8dc08ade44a16d710b
2019-10-17 23:29:57 +01:00
Lucas Lin
1b3a74ce3d Merge "Remove the network capabilities which are added twice" am: 931234b451 am: 210db2b411 am: 1e53cc62bb
am: 5459cb0f7f

Change-Id: I4868e49b461a0e1990827acdcdd29279b988bd34
2019-10-15 22:09:26 -07:00
Lucas Lin
5459cb0f7f Merge "Remove the network capabilities which are added twice" am: 931234b451 am: 210db2b411
am: 1e53cc62bb

Change-Id: Ifea6d9380bfbfeb3ca5a35874c51fd1f5fdef6b0
2019-10-15 21:52:23 -07:00
Lucas Lin
1e53cc62bb Merge "Remove the network capabilities which are added twice" am: 931234b451
am: 210db2b411

Change-Id: Iad8268118899d21bf665d64b61e1cb1c4f49ca7e
2019-10-15 21:41:47 -07:00
Lucas Lin
210db2b411 Merge "Remove the network capabilities which are added twice"
am: 931234b451

Change-Id: I884dd7720ef9ccf257dc49de11a24918c00fa0ca
2019-10-15 21:23:48 -07:00
Aaron Huang
10b90974ac Expose MacAddress methods to public API
To support mainline modules, adding the methods which
are used by wifi.

Bug: 139268426
Bug: 135998869
Bug: 138306002
Test: atest android.net.cts
      atest android.net.wifi.cts
      atest FrameworksNetTests
      atest NetworkStackTests
      ./frameworks/opt/net/wifi/tests/wifitests/runtests.sh

Change-Id: I49856863c15b6b3b59aa867a77b0f137003149ef
2019-10-15 17:33:05 +08:00
lucaslin
08459a6a7d Remove the network capabilities which are added twice
Remove the network capabilities which are added twice in
createDefaultNetworkCapabilitiesForUid() and
createDefaultInternetRequestForTransport(). In the constructor
of NetworkCapabilities, it will add the DEFAULT_CAPABILITIES
which includes the NOT_RESTRICTED.

Bug: 142370233
Test: 1. Build pass.
      2. atest FrameworksNetTests
Change-Id: I7159909aec8faa7f25cef94195bdaea0fea55840
2019-10-15 17:13:45 +08:00
paulhu
66feecf4a5 Merge "Remove @FlakyTest on testTcpBufferReset" am: 3ae017a7d2 am: 5288706a9e am: fe4c5bd059
am: 2852e64a9f

Change-Id: I41e30d81907e8a651d9bb982045276910944a4c2
2019-10-11 05:07:09 -07:00
paulhu
2852e64a9f Merge "Remove @FlakyTest on testTcpBufferReset" am: 3ae017a7d2 am: 5288706a9e
am: fe4c5bd059

Change-Id: I6088b8efa800e2ef4d8b796832adcf9d52cc2e5b
2019-10-11 04:51:09 -07:00
paulhu
fe4c5bd059 Merge "Remove @FlakyTest on testTcpBufferReset" am: 3ae017a7d2
am: 5288706a9e

Change-Id: I9d0f281003913f6bfe4ee31f654df8909f6d9c6a
2019-10-11 04:39:06 -07:00
paulhu
5288706a9e Merge "Remove @FlakyTest on testTcpBufferReset"
am: 3ae017a7d2

Change-Id: I3078d75cdc1ec6a1ddbd10de60cb6d355fe5f317
2019-10-11 04:26:47 -07:00
Treehugger Robot
3ae017a7d2 Merge "Remove @FlakyTest on testTcpBufferReset" 2019-10-11 11:06:14 +00:00
Chalard Jean
ed5ff08958 Merge "Improve documentation for NetworkCallbacks." am: c1ea43fa1c am: 3747ac3067 am: 30baa870e5
am: 7eeb07c00e

Change-Id: I9a6eb4841c29e6e6944e3bb6eeb036f8026db4cf
2019-10-09 23:34:18 -07:00
Chalard Jean
7eeb07c00e Merge "Improve documentation for NetworkCallbacks." am: c1ea43fa1c am: 3747ac3067
am: 30baa870e5

Change-Id: Ic45571d000f6b4d5aa49787fabaebed9d9340de5
2019-10-09 23:27:29 -07:00
Chalard Jean
30baa870e5 Merge "Improve documentation for NetworkCallbacks." am: c1ea43fa1c
am: 3747ac3067

Change-Id: If8478eea266decd897382fe1e6efffa23f77f7ab
2019-10-09 23:21:02 -07:00
Chalard Jean
3747ac3067 Merge "Improve documentation for NetworkCallbacks."
am: c1ea43fa1c

Change-Id: I7384a0224bdf3fe86aee3733d4b7a6e5e12b5a4e
2019-10-09 23:14:30 -07:00
Chalard Jean
c1ea43fa1c Merge "Improve documentation for NetworkCallbacks." 2019-10-10 05:56:59 +00:00
Chris Tate
d7caecb4a4 Merge "Move PackageManagerInternal to services.jar" 2019-10-09 17:51:10 +00:00
Chalard Jean
01378b64ac Improve documentation for NetworkCallbacks.
Bug: 139570489
Test: m doc-comment-check-docs
Change-Id: I9e13057b7e46908863156986429ff2ce93d4be78
2019-10-09 18:33:09 +09:00
Christopher Tate
785e9850c2 Move PackageManagerInternal to services.jar
The one messy internal caller is the settings provider, so a new @hide
API on PackageManager was introduced to decouple the provider from
LocalServices.  That new entry point is only callable by uid 1000,
paralleling the previous system-caller-only availability.

Bug: 140833849
Test: system boots & runs normally
Change-Id: I93ae38b8f55db7864893a97795aea63014bf5e12
2019-10-08 15:49:43 -07:00
Valentin Iftime
55738c4aa0 resolve merge conflicts of c53848b014 to master
Test: I solemnly swear I tested this conflict resolution.
Bug: None
Change-Id: Ia9db1400207d9196012362c480ede059e94184af
2019-10-08 22:21:44 +02:00
Iavor-Valentin Iftime
c53848b014 Merge "API to detect which network interfaces support wake-on-lan" am: c6a375706e am: 3429df9c8d
am: 22ba70df25

Change-Id: I706ad94dfb2645f5f66869a48390b5fcb22bbda2
2019-10-08 08:41:09 -07:00
Iavor-Valentin Iftime
22ba70df25 Merge "API to detect which network interfaces support wake-on-lan" am: c6a375706e
am: 3429df9c8d

Change-Id: I2982ec474e6806263ed804ad05812613b03063e0
2019-10-08 08:34:42 -07:00
Iavor-Valentin Iftime
3429df9c8d Merge "API to detect which network interfaces support wake-on-lan"
am: c6a375706e

Change-Id: I6239ae68559290e31f8c9384e0f973cfea30a1c7
2019-10-08 08:23:23 -07:00
Iavor-Valentin Iftime
c6a375706e Merge "API to detect which network interfaces support wake-on-lan" 2019-10-08 15:08:18 +00:00
Valentin Iftime
9fa3509a51 API to detect which network interfaces support wake-on-lan
Add a new method in LinkProperties, isWakeOnLanEnabled() which returns
true if network interface is defined in config_wakeonlan_enabled_interfaces
string-array (config.xml)

Bug: 132705025
Test: atest LinkPropertiesTest & atest ConnectivityServiceTest
Change-Id: I3f7803aafd2f8eaf8aa18419b21339e15d4b7a0b
2019-10-08 13:03:30 +02:00
Jimmy Chen
dd31bc4429 p2p: mirgrate p2p into tethering modes
Bug: 137602441
Bug: 139783330
Test: atest FrameworksNetTests
Test: atest FrameworksWifiTests
Test: CtsVerifier - Wi-Fi Direct
Test: Enable hotspot when P2P GO is running
      * P2P GO is terminated
      * hotspot is running
Test: Enable P2P GO when hotspot is running
      * hotspot is intact
      * P2P GO could not be launched
Test: Verify P2P functions with legacy WifiP2pService

Change-Id: Icb2e2b106ae52b19af29b7a1ebc55d3cdf80db9c
2019-10-08 14:37:19 +08:00
Roshan Pius
0df516388e Merge "ConnectivityService: Grant networkstack uid extra privileges" am: 9d450f632f am: 7fb8a1925b am: 8b02f2a4d4
am: 1b4e95a0f1

Change-Id: I3620f018e5a1c203385f2997a42ff4a9e536f735
2019-10-07 20:57:56 -07:00
Roshan Pius
1b4e95a0f1 Merge "ConnectivityService: Grant networkstack uid extra privileges" am: 9d450f632f am: 7fb8a1925b
am: 8b02f2a4d4

Change-Id: Ib7c3190806733244672a38822febd7f2d37195b6
2019-10-07 20:50:45 -07:00
Roshan Pius
8b02f2a4d4 Merge "ConnectivityService: Grant networkstack uid extra privileges" am: 9d450f632f
am: 7fb8a1925b

Change-Id: Ib5437cb8eece577e91ed7d65f1f22170f0c88204
2019-10-07 20:44:06 -07:00
Roshan Pius
7fb8a1925b Merge "ConnectivityService: Grant networkstack uid extra privileges"
am: 9d450f632f

Change-Id: I1bdf4e65fc11a6528818d53e3034c883b2ef8c8b
2019-10-07 20:37:50 -07:00
Treehugger Robot
9d450f632f Merge "ConnectivityService: Grant networkstack uid extra privileges" 2019-10-08 03:12:58 +00:00
Chalard Jean
eba9fb2b52 Merge "Rename CallbackRecord to CallbackEntry" am: 71203fcf6f am: 19a683c831 am: 0aa53fe516
am: ec4d261390

Change-Id: I417110875ccf4f1df9af5829c2702a5391f9b970
2019-10-06 23:09:29 -07:00
Chalard Jean
ec4d261390 Merge "Rename CallbackRecord to CallbackEntry" am: 71203fcf6f am: 19a683c831
am: 0aa53fe516

Change-Id: If53d8d66c21d27a5e77a48a5234092aaa0bf8ad0
2019-10-06 23:03:02 -07:00
Chalard Jean
0aa53fe516 Merge "Rename CallbackRecord to CallbackEntry" am: 71203fcf6f
am: 19a683c831

Change-Id: I07ef4756a74c0c670fc5fbb4bdd8ac61344adc0a
2019-10-06 22:50:49 -07:00
Chalard Jean
19a683c831 Merge "Rename CallbackRecord to CallbackEntry"
am: 71203fcf6f

Change-Id: Ibfe98cf26ee65711b5366edfc5d95e64dcfec266
2019-10-06 22:39:47 -07:00
Chalard Jean
71203fcf6f Merge "Rename CallbackRecord to CallbackEntry" 2019-10-07 05:28:57 +00:00
Chalard Jean
43ac98b911 Rename CallbackRecord to CallbackEntry
Test: FrameworkNetTests NetworkStackTests
Change-Id: I8f6ea8fb6879cf7c40396d92f13cb5e12cc45ee7
2019-10-07 13:00:50 +09:00
Roshan Pius
f1d9213e69 ConnectivityService: Grant networkstack uid extra privileges
The wifi network factories/agents are going to run in the network stack
process for devices which accept wifi mainline module. Allow these
factories/agents to perform privileged operations.

Bug: 142115344
Test: ACTS test
Change-Id: I2dd412ac5c6b67f52c87113fcda345e1f531f9c4
WifiNetworkRequestTest:test_connect_failure_user_rejected passes now.
(cherry-picked from c7580b1d59ee126cd6867cb6fe4485a69e2b4622)
2019-10-06 14:32:19 -07:00
Chalard Jean
550cf044a3 Merge "Decrease load-related flakiness in ConnectivityServiceTest" am: 5a74bcfc85 am: 82538a5a01 am: b46d198a9c
am: 74e2148441

Change-Id: Ic9e2f620ad30b2fbe2097233ab2a1e17ed0e59cd
2019-10-02 14:37:30 -07:00
Chalard Jean
74e2148441 Merge "Decrease load-related flakiness in ConnectivityServiceTest" am: 5a74bcfc85 am: 82538a5a01
am: b46d198a9c

Change-Id: I420cd819d30b701b9d796457de8f63d0d97008db
2019-10-02 14:11:53 -07:00
Chalard Jean
505321e9db Merge "Opportunistic cleanup" am: 85a130991d am: a54e441c78 am: 7a9b7d7a36
am: 6be6671844

Change-Id: I378fdf509b5d917ee437b5b5ad7671d6066c36ef
2019-10-02 13:43:49 -07:00
Chalard Jean
b46d198a9c Merge "Decrease load-related flakiness in ConnectivityServiceTest" am: 5a74bcfc85
am: 82538a5a01

Change-Id: I99a86fe849bc53db28c270680546d4035c0a8610
2019-10-02 13:25:24 -07:00